## Onboarding: Chronogram Solver

Chronogram computes weekly timetables for partner schools in the Ashvale district. The solver runs as a batch job; inputs are sanitized upstream, and outputs are immutable once published. For your review, note that all teacher and room data lives in a single Postgres instance with row-level access controls. Read-only review access uses the connection string below.

replica DSN, bagaf-bagep: mssql://praion_svc:7RJjXrE@db-3c46.halixcorp.internal:5432/zorix

Handover: Ledgerfox billing worker uses blue-green deploys. Green takes traffic only after the invoice smoke test passes; blue stays warm for an hour for instant rollback. Never deploy during the nightly settlement run. New folks: the deploy tooling reads the values below.

deployment values, yafof-bahap:
FENAEL_LOG_LEVEL=error
FENAEL_METRICS_HOST=metrics.fenael.nelvroworks.internal
FENAEL_POOL_SIZE=32

The nightly inventory reconciliation job (StockTally) compares warehouse counts in Lanternbase against the ledger snapshots from Quillhaven. If the drift exceeds 0.5%, the job halts and pages on-call rather than auto-correcting. Do not restart it blindly; verify the snapshot timestamp first. Full triage steps, including how to replay a partial run, are documented on the internal page below.

wiki page, bajeg-bageg: https://sonarqube.sivrelworks.test/secrets/ticket/dash/view/e9b834e66d61686b